According to EGM's Quartermann's column, Microsoft is set to announce that it will be licensing the core Xbox 360 tech to other companies. Meaning that they can then build their own 360 consoles, or other home electronics (TVs, Blu-ray Disc players) with "360 inside." If true, this wouldn't be the first time console makers have allowed other companies access to their technology.
